O'Donnell under pressure to continue
August 19, 2010

Roscommon manager Fergal O'Donnell
Roscommon chiefs are hoping to persuade Fergal O'Donnell to remain in charge of the county's senior football team next year.
O'Donnell is thought to be considering his future due to work and family commitments, but officials are hopeful that that he will continue in the role after guiding the Rossies to a surprise Connacht SFC title success last month.
The Boyle-based garda, who has a young family, has asked for some time to consider his position following a hectic year which saw Roscommon relegated to Division 4 of the NFL before bouncing back to capture their first Nestor Cup since 2001 in sensational fashion.
"It's the wish of Roscommon county board that Fergal will stay in charge and we are hopeful that he will continue to build on the great work he has carried out. The county has received a huge lift this summer and at the moment people are taking a break after a hectic year. The matter will be raised early next month and it is hoped that Fergal will remain in charge," a county board spokesperson said.
